geordiemacminx · 28/09/2007 20:29

Had one at about 28 weeks - it was expensive, but it was worth every single penny - Think we paid £200, 45 minute dvd and 6 pictures. Got to take my parents and my sister with me as well as dp which was really nice.. Infact once the rugby has finished I might watch ours.. havent seen it since ds was born 21 weeks ago... No time!!

BitTiredNow · 28/09/2007 20:31

i had one at 24 weeks, which was a bit early - she looked like a mask, as she was lying the wrong way and so all I saw was the front of her head and then a horrid gaping gap at the back, which was just the imagry, but it was horrid. make sure you get the optimum time to go.
